RG-AP810-I
Transmit beam-forming (TxBF)
Four spatial streams
Radio 1 – 2.4 GHz: 2x2 uplink/downlink MU-MIMO , two spatial streams
Radio 2 – 5 GHz: 2x2 uplink/downlink MU-MIMO, two spatial streams
Channels:
Radio 1 – 2.4 GHz: 20 MHz and 40 MHz
Radio 2 – 5 GHz: 20 MHz, 40 MHz, and 80 MHz
Combined peak data rate: 1.775 Gbps
Radio 1 – 2.4 GHz: 8.6 Mbps to 0.574 Gbps (MCS0 to MCS11)
Radio 2 – 5 GHz: 8.6 Mbps to 1.201 Gbps (MCS0 to MCS11)
Radio technologies: uplink/downlink Orthogonal Frequency-Division Multiple Access
(OFDMA)
Modulation types: BPSK, QPSK, 16-QAM, 64-QAM, 256-QAM, 1024-QAM
Packet aggregation:
Aggregate MAC Protocol Data Unit (A-MPDU)
Aggregate MAC Service Data Unit (A-MSDU)
Dynamic Frequency Selection (DFS)
Cyclic Delay/Shift Diversity (CDD/CSD)
Maximum Ratio Combining (MRC)
Space-Time Block Coding (STBC)
Low-Density Parity Check (LDPC)
Transmit beam-forming (TxBF)
WPA3
Wi-Fi
2.4 GHz: two built-in omnidirectional antennas, with peak antenna gain of 2.8
dBi.
5 GHz: two built-in omnidirectional antennas, with peak antenna gain of 4.8 dBi.
Bluetooth
One onboard Bluetooth with built-in omnidirectional antenna, with peak antenna
gain of 2.4 dBi.
2.4 GHz:
Maximum transmit power: 26 dBm (398 mW)
5 GHz:
Maximum transmit power: 26 dBm (398 mW)
Note:
Adjusting the transmit power by percentage (recommended) and in 1 dBm
increments.
The transmit power is limited by local regulatory requirements. For details, see
